 Am I correct, if using a spear to fish with, that you should only be able to put out 2 tipups? A friend e-mailed me to say he was going to try spearing, and was glad he could use a spear, and 3 tipups. I think he is wrong, but don't know for sure. thanks. In Michigan a spear doesnt count as a line. If your spearing decoy has a hook in its back it would be considered a line. You can get around that by using a decoy pin.
